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Adults aged 18–65 years 2.Undergoing elective nasal surgery(septoplasty/Turbinate surgeries)requiring nasal packing
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Allergy or hypersensitivity to opioids, Chronic opioid use or substance abuse 2. Nasal pathology that may alter drug absorption 3. Pregnant or lactating women
